Summary

Fleet-wide escalation of the fresh-eyes checkpoint rule: at sites whose verdict is high-stakes and where correlated blind spots are the risk, prefer a cross-vendor advisor when one is installed AND its documented surface can take the judged artifact, invoked per that plugin's own docs — with the fresh-context same-vendor subagent as the stated fallback. Sites never restate the advisor's command flags (three review rounds showed per-site --wait/--base/diff-semantics examples drifting against the surface the advisor owns); review:fanout remains the one concrete codex integration, since it resolves its own diff base.

  • docs/PLUGIN-PHILOSOPHY.md "Fresh-eyes checkpoints" gains the independence-ladder escalation rule; sites carry only the gate+target+fallback sentence (rule stated once).
  • Seam-phrasing conformant (gate + fallback + ownership framing). verification:confirm's canonical site is aligned to the same capability-generic shape; fanout, implement→confirm, and debug env-hook untouched.
  • One sentence per skill at the primary delegation-instructing site; patch bump + CHANGELOG ### Changed entry per touched plugin.

Touched plugins (all patch bumps)

planning 0.24.4, implementation 0.7.8, review 0.14.11, codebase-health 0.7.2, claude-config 0.9.2, work-items 0.21.2 (0.21.1 taken by #922 on main; resolved in merge), re-anchor 0.5.1, docs-hygiene 0.8.4, verification 0.3.4 (canonical confirm site gains --wait, same defect as the Codex P2 finding), session-flow 0.13.1, playbooks 0.3.2

Two site-level judgment calls worth review attention: session-flow:orchestrate's sentence names no command — imperative 3 is exported verbatim into a model-/tool-agnostic worker brief where a plugin command cannot resolve (gate + cross-vendor target + fallback kept, example dropped); playbooks:fable-5 was aligned at its SSOT (context/orchestration.md, which already named a cross-vendor reviewer) rather than touched at its two pointer sites.

re-anchor gets ONE sentence in the shared method doc (context/re-anchor-audit-correct.md step 3) — all eight skills read it at invocation; per-skill restatement would be the second copy the point-dont-copy discipline prohibits. The -deep fan-out skills (do-your-research-deep, recheck-against-upstream-deep) declare deltas replacing step 3 with throttled per-claim fan-outs the single-verdict escalation does not govern — skipped, no contradiction.

Deliberate skips (audit rows excluded)

  • recheck-against-upstream — doc-source independence dominates model independence at that site.
  • session-flow:running-retro — own-session transcript analysis; cross-model value weak.
  • Deterministic-gate exemptions (tidy, batch-simplify, planning design gates) — a script's pass/fail needs no advisor.
  • naming RETRACTED after Codex review: the codex plugin ships only diff-review surfaces, so a cross-vendor GENERATOR preference is uninstantiable today. Deferred with trigger: a generation-capable cross-vendor adapter ships.

Method caveat

Site list from a fleet sweep (single Explore agent, self-declared completeness caveat) over all plugins for author-verifier / plan-attacker / self-grade delegation sites. Sites the sweep missed are follow-up filings, not silent scope.

IMPORTANT — Missing --base <review-base> at all new cross-vendor advisor sites

Confidence: HIGH

The existing review:fanout skill (unchanged by this PR) documents the requirement explicitly at SKILL.md line 88:

pass --base <review-base> carrying this skill's resolved review diff base ("Shared inputs") so Codex diffs the same change set as every other dispatched surface — without it Codex auto-picks the working tree or default branch.

The fix commit dce9092 addressed the --wait omission raised by the first Codex review comment, but none of the new advisor invocation sites received --base. Every new site prescribes /codex:review --wait or /codex:adversarial-review --wait without a base argument:

Risk: At PR review sites (quality-gate, verify:confirm, implement-dispatch phase gates), Codex auto-selects the working-tree or default-branch diff rather than the PR's resolved base. An agent following these instructions can receive a "clean" Codex verdict on a change set that does not match the diff actually being gated. The intent of the fresh-eyes escalation is to provide an independent, correlated-blind-spot-free second opinion; without --base alignment, that independence is on the wrong artifact. False confidence in the review verdict is the resulting security property degradation — particularly at quality-gate:self which governs PR mergeability decisions. The non-PR sites (plan stress-test, re-anchor, docs-hygiene derivability) are lower severity since their diffs are typically in-session working trees with no divergent base.

Note: The verification:confirm site adds --wait but still omits --base in both the old and new text (the existing site had neither). The docs-hygiene:audit-derivability and docs-hygiene:compress sites reference a document or compressed file, not a PR diff, so --base is less applicable there — but they still call /codex:review --wait and the mismatch risk is different from the PR review sites.

Fix this →


SUGGESTION — Plugin identity is asserted by name alone; namespace collision could misdirect advisor calls

Confidence: PLAUSIBLE

The new instructions reference "the OpenAI Codex plugin" exclusively by its command names (/codex:review, /codex:adversarial-review). The review:fanout skill identifies it by its namespaced install id codex@openai-codex; the command prefix codex: is derived from that install name. If a consumer installs any other plugin under the name codex, that plugin would receive the delegated review calls. The fresh-eyes escalation would then route diffs — potentially containing confidential code — to an unintended external recipient while appearing to satisfy the cross-vendor independence requirement. The attacker precondition (control over plugin installation in the consumer's environment) is significant, and this is bounded by whatever namespacing guarantees the Claude Code plugin system enforces. Worth noting as a defense-in-depth gap, particularly given that these instructions are now fleet-wide across 11 plugins and govern high-stakes review gates.

SUGGESTION — "Invoked per its own docs" is explicit trust delegation to advisor plugin documentation, fleet-wide

Confidence: PLAUSIBLE

The architectural fix in 1ce76f0 replaced per-site command flags with "invoked per its own docs," codified at docs/PLUGIN-PHILOSOPHY.md line 353–355:

"Invocation mechanics — synchronous waiting, diff-base selection, which artifacts a surface can judge — are the advisor plugin's own documentation's concern: a checkpoint site names the capability and the fallback, never the advisor's command flags, which drift against the surface their owner evolves."

Every one of the 11+ new checkpoint sites carries this: "e.g. the OpenAI Codex plugin, when its documented surface can take this artifact, invoked per its own docs."

This is explicit trust delegation to the advisor plugin's documentation. The invoking agent must read the advisor plugin's docs in two ways: (1) to determine artifact-fit eligibility, and (2) to determine invocation mechanics. If an advisor plugin's documentation files contain adversarial content — through supply-chain compromise of that plugin, or through a consumer installing a rogue plugin under the expected namespace — the invoking agent at each of the 11+ checkpoint sites is explicitly instructed to read and follow those docs.

The prior approach (naming specific flags like --wait --base) was inadvertent defense-in-depth: it constrained what the agent could be instructed to do regardless of what the advisor plugin's docs said. The capability-generic phrasing is architecturally correct for flag drift prevention, but it trades that constraint for broader trust delegation.

Attack path: Supply-chain compromise of the advisor plugin (or installation of a rogue plugin under the codex namespace) → adversarial docs instruct the invoking agent to exfiltrate artifact content, report false verdicts, or perform unintended actions → all 11+ checkpoint sites execute those adversarial mechanics simultaneously.

Precondition: Requires control over a plugin installed in the consumer's environment. This limits practical severity. The .claude-plugin/plugin.json security review gate in docs/MIGRATION-PLAYBOOK.md already addresses egress and third-party trust for first-party plugins; noting whether the advisor's documentation files are subject to the same trust gate (or whether "invoked per its own docs" should carry a bounded-trust caveat) would close the gap.


SUGGESTION — Fleet-wide data egress scope is undisclosed at the advisor install boundary

Confidence: PLAUSIBLE

When a consumer installs any cross-vendor advisor plugin, the new fleet-wide escalation routes high-stakes artifacts to that advisor's backend from 11+ sites across 10 plugins: implementation diffs, plan artifacts, instruction-culling proposals, codebase health finding sets, document derivability spot-tests, compression semantic-diff audits, re-anchor re-derivation artifacts, orchestration verification verdicts.

A user who installs codex@openai-codex for review:fanout's single diff-review use case (the only concrete integration before this PR) implicitly opted in to that scope. After this PR, that same single installation decision now routes artifacts from 10 additional plugins. The expanded egress scope is not documented at the advisor plugin's install boundary, in the marketplace listing, or in docs/MIGRATION-PLAYBOOK.md's plugin-acceptance security review checklist.

Concrete gap: The plugin-acceptance security review checklist at docs/MIGRATION-PLAYBOOK.md asks reviewers to audit "data egress" for each plugin. A codex@openai-codex audit pre-review:fanout cleared egress for diff review. Post-this-PR, the same installation activates egress for planning, config auditing, documentation health, implementation verification, and orchestration — without re-triggering the egress gate. A ## Data egress section in the advisor plugin's documentation enumerating the artifact types it may receive (post-marketplace fleet adoption) would surface this to consumers before installation.
